97 Camaro fuel pump relay chattering
My son has a 97 Camaro that won't start. When I turn on the key just short of cranking the engine, the fuel pump relay chatters like a machine gun. Up until now if we kept trying to start it, the issue would go away after several minutes and the car would eventually start. however, I have not been able get it started for the past 2 days.
I did take it to a shop a couple of months back and they replaced the fuel pump relay. The problem went away for a couple of weeks, but the issue has returned. I don't want to spend a ton of money on it since I'm going to sell the thing so I'd rather try to fix this myself.
I am getting 12V at the orange wire on the relay plug, ground is good. But I am only seeing 9.6V-10V on the green/white wire when I crank the engine.
Could this be a PCM problem since I am not seeing enough voltage at the relay?

Re: 97 Camaro fuel pump relay chattering
Yes it could. But I would check the power wires coming to the pcm next. The pcm will run fine on only 10 v and you might not notice any other issues. Put the meter on each power wire (pcm battery and pcm ignition, 2 each) to the pcm while attempting to start.
